Q: Is 3,786,264 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,786,264 is a composite number.

Why is 3,786,264 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,786,264 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 27 36 54 72 81 108 162 216 324 648 5,843 11,686 17,529 23,372 35,058 46,744 52,587 70,116 105,174 140,232 157,761 210,348 315,522 420,696 473,283 631,044 946,566 1,262,088 1,893,132 and 3,786,264, with no remainder.

Since 3,786,264 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,786,264, it is a composite number.
